I currently have an Artemis 2100 3-12x50 illuminated and a Artemis 3000 3-12x56 Meopta riflescope.  I read on another forum that the "Meostar" scope was being marketed as having a more advanced lens coating than the Artemis models.  Is there any knowledge of this and what is the difference if any?

I was at a show recently where I recieved a meopta brochure on their products. The meostar line does have a new coating that reduces light reflection to less than 0.2%.
